INTRODUCTION
Building from the ground up
Originally from Malaysia, Amar and Shairah started their freight business, Kaybix, from scratch.
โIt’s always been my passion to create my own business, and so I got the opportunity to create a business in Australia. We are quite proud to say that it’s our family business. To start everything from scratch โ it’s a big deal for us.โ
With their business, Amar and Shairah offer shipping and door-to-door cargo services to clients worldwide.
โWe are doing freight forwardingโinternationalโdoing export and import of containers from here to any country in the world. I always say to my clients, if you can dismantle the Opera House, you can bring it.โ
THE CHALLENGE
Staying compliant and saving time for what matters.
With Kaybix taking off, Amar and Shairuh needed help: Getting a system that was compliant for accounting and payroll, and something they could manage.
โWe encountered a few challenges. Putting on software, accounting, and payroll systems to be compliant with the government regulations. We also needed software to manage all our documentation.”
Amar and Shairah also needed a solution that could help them save time, allowing them to spend more time with their kids.
โItโs only us here, so we want to spend time with them, so itโs not all work.โ
